When a number is increased by 8.5%, the result is 53. What is the original number to the nearest tenth?
STALIN [3.7K]

Answer:

The original number = 48.8

Step-by-step explanation:

Let the number be x.

According to the question ,

x + 0.085 x = 53

⇒ 1.085 x = 53

⇒ x = 48.8479 = 48.8
